A County Hospital Moves to a Fully Digital Surgical Platform

Qingyuan County People's Hospital is a public hospital serving Qingyuan County and the surrounding communities of Lishui City, Zhejiang Province. With the opening of its newly built campus, the surgical department needed an OR environment capable of consolidating imaging, patient information, and teaching feeds into a single workspace — rather than a room-by-room assembly of standalone devices.

VG Medical was selected to supply the digital operating room system for the project, covering system design coordination, equipment supply, installation, commissioning, integration testing, and clinical training.

What the Integrated OR System Delivers

Four capabilities define the delivered system:

Multi-source imaging integration. Surgical video from endoscopic, microscopic, and room-level cameras is routed and switched through a single platform, giving the surgical team a consistent, high-resolution view of the procedure on the primary display.

In-procedure information access. Integrated with the hospital's HIS and PACS, the system lets clinicians retrieve patient records, imaging studies, and prior reports directly inside the OR — without leaving the sterile field or breaking scrub.

Live teaching and broadcast. Procedures can be transmitted in real time to seminar rooms, lecture halls, or remote sites, supporting resident training, multidisciplinary case discussion, and remote consultation.

Recording and case documentation. Full-procedure video and audio can be captured and archived, creating a reusable record for case review, quality control, and clinical teaching.

All functions are operated from a single touch interface at the surgical field, shortening setup time and keeping attention on the patient rather than on the equipment.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is a digital operating room system?

A digital operating room system integrates surgical video, patient information, and audio-visual data into a single platform inside the OR. Instead of separate devices for each function, the surgical team controls imaging, records, and teaching feeds from one interface.

What does an integrated OR solution include?

A typical integrated OR solution covers multi-source video routing and switching, HIS/PACS integration for in-procedure data access, live broadcast and teaching functions, and procedure recording and archiving.

How is acceptance handled on a digital OR project?

Acceptance follows installation and commissioning, and covers equipment verification, functional testing, image quality validation, workflow simulation with clinical staff, and staff training. Timelines depend on room readiness and hospital scheduling.
